United States No Clearance Needed Fully remote Corporate Operations & Support Services We are seeking an experienced Sr. Tax Manager (Remote) to lead the organization's federal, state, local, and foreign tax compliance activities. This role is responsible for ensuring timely and accurate tax filings, managing audits, and providing strategic tax guidance to internal business partners. The ideal candidate brings strong analytical skills, exceptional attention to detail, and expertise in navigating complex and evolving tax regulations across multiple jurisdictions. This position is a fully remote position located withing the United States. Responsibilities Oversee preparation and filing of all federal, state, local, and foreign tax returns. Manage tax audits and coordinate responses with external advisors as needed. Ensure compliance with all applicable tax laws and reporting requirements. Monitor legislative and regulatory changes to assess business impact. Provide strategic tax planning and guidance to internal stakeholders. Maintain and enhance internal tax processes, controls, and documentation. Support quarterly and annual tax provision calculations. Support the annual financial statement audit by managing PBC (Prepared-By-Client) items and contributing to financial statement and footnote preparation. Qualifications Required Skills and Experience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or related field and 12+ years Extensive experience in corporate tax compliance and audit management. Strong understanding of federal, state, local, and international tax regulations. Exceptional analytical and problem-solving skills. Ability to communicate complex tax matters clearly and effectively. High attention to detail and strong organizational skills. Preferred Skills and Experience Familiarity with Deltek Costpoint, including running, interpreting, and validating Costpoint reports to support tax compliance and audit activities. Posted Salary Range USD $155,000.00 - USD $162,000.00 /Yr.
